2008-06-30から1日間の記事一覧

C++で2つの ostream に同時出力する

C++で std::cout と std::ofstream のインスタンスに同じ内容を出力するとき,ほぼ同じコードを2回書かないとダメだ. ofstream os ("tmp.dat"); dout(cout, os) << "x= " << x << endl; こんな感じで,一文で書けるようにしたい.